Four Hurt in Victorville Crash on Interstate 15 near Stoddard Wells Road

Victorville, California (September 9, 2021) – Four people were injured in a Wednesday afternoon crash involving a semi-truck in Victorville, according to California Highway Patrol.
The accident happened at around 12:32 p.m. September 8, in the southbound lanes of the 15 Freeway near Stoddard Wells Road.
A white Hyundai Elantra was traveling slowly on the freeway due to a broken tire when it was struck by a semi-trailer truck. The semi then collided with a white pickup truck and both were pushed off the right-hand shoulder of the freeway.

Four people were injured in the accident. One of the patients was airlifted from Victor Valley Global Medical Center to Arrowhead Regional Medical Center with critical injuries.
Three other patients were transported to hospital by ambulance.
The cause of the collision is under investigation by the CHP.
Tips on What to do after a Car Accident in California
- Always stop and remain at the scene.
- Check if you or your passengers have been injured. In case someone is hurt, call emergency services or ask someone else to help.
- Get to safety – If your car is drivable, move it to a safe area. If it’s not, turn your hazard lights on and set up flares.
- Call 911 to report the accident.
- Never discuss or admit fault. Instead, wait for a police officer and insurance companies representatives to figure out the fault.
- Document the accident and exchange information with other drivers.
